pep metadata AttributeError
Versions
- OS: Arch Linux
- GTK+ Version: 3.22.30
- PyGObject Version: 3.28.2
- python-nbxmpp Version: 0.6.4
- Gajim Version: 1.0.1
Traceback
Traceback (most recent call last):
File "/usr/lib/python3.6/site-packages/nbxmpp/dispatcher_nb.py", line 498, in dispatch
handler['func'](session, stanza)
File "/usr/lib/python3.6/site-packages/gajim/common/connection_handlers.py", line 631, in _pubsubEventCB
stanza=msg))
File "/usr/lib/python3.6/site-packages/gajim/common/nec.py", line 74, in push_incoming_event
if event_object.generate():
File "/usr/lib/python3.6/site-packages/gajim/common/connection_handlers_events.py", line 2140, in generate
self.event_tag)
File "/usr/lib/python3.6/site-packages/gajim/common/pep.py", line 237, in get_tag_as_PEP
return cls(jid, account, items)
File "/usr/lib/python3.6/site-packages/gajim/common/pep.py", line 242, in __init__
self._pep_specific_data, self._retracted = self._extract_info(items)
File "/usr/lib/python3.6/site-packages/gajim/common/pep.py", line 486, in _extract_info
info = item.getTag('metadata').getTag('info')
AttributeError: 'NoneType' object has no attribute 'getTag'
Steps to reproduce the problem
- Have gajim running
Working environment:
- OMEMO plugin activated
- Plugin Installer activated
- Client icons installed but deactivated
Expected behavior
No regular error messages.
Actual behavior
Regular error messages.